Workflow

  1. Confirm operational scope and impacted entities.
  2. Validate data freshness and event completeness.
  3. Detect anomalies, policy flags, or setup gaps.
  4. Rank fixes by spend risk and recovery speed.
  5. Emit owner-ready action and ticket payload.

Decision Rules

  • If data is stale, block final judgement and request refresh timestamp.
  • If high-severity risk is found, recommend containment action first.
  • If root cause is uncertain, provide top hypotheses with validation order.

Platform Notes

Primary scope:

  • Meta (Facebook/Instagram), Google Ads, TikTok Ads, YouTube Ads, Amazon Ads, DSP/programmatic

Platform behavior guidance:

  • Keep recommendations channel-aware; do not collapse all channels into one generic plan.
  • For Meta and TikTok Ads, prioritize creative testing cadence.
  • For Google Ads and Amazon Ads, prioritize demand-capture and query/listing intent.
  • For DSP/programmatic, prioritize audience control and frequency governance.

Constraints And Guardrails

  • Never fabricate metrics or policy outcomes.
  • Separate observed facts from assumptions.
  • Use measurable language for each proposed action.
  • Include at least one rollback or stop-loss condition when spend risk exists.

Failure Handling And Escalation

  • If critical inputs are missing, ask for only the minimum required fields.
  • If platform constraints conflict, show trade-offs and a safe default.
  • If confidence is low, mark it explicitly and provide a validation checklist.
  • If high-risk issues appear (policy, billing, tracking breakage), escalate with a structured handoff payload.
